Hi,
ich habe in einem Forumlar 2 Select-Boxen, die quasi miteinander "verknüpft" sind. Also je nachdem was man in der 1. Select-Box auswählt, richtet sich auch der Inhalt der 2. Select-Box.
Den Inhalt der beiden Select-Boxen lese ich mit PHP aus einer Datenbank aus. Nun habe ich das Problem, dass ich nicht weiß wie ich den Rückgabewert der 1. Select-Box am besten der 2. Select-Box übermittlen soll (ohne das Formular erst abzuschicken). Bislang hatte ich es so gemacht:
Im OnChange der 1. Select-Box stand folgendes:
document.location.href='?box1='+document.form1.box1.value;
So konnte ich dann ganz easy in der 2. Select-Box mit einer if-Abfrage den Inhalt immer variabel gestalten. (hat auch alles funktioniert). Habe aber dann festgestellt, dass bei diesem neuen Laden der Seite (wenn man den Inhalt von Box1 wechselt) immer alle anderen bereits eingebenen Daten aus den Feldern des Formulars gelöscht werden.
Also wie kann ich das besser umsetzen um das Problem zu lösen??
Grüße
ich habe in einem Forumlar 2 Select-Boxen, die quasi miteinander "verknüpft" sind. Also je nachdem was man in der 1. Select-Box auswählt, richtet sich auch der Inhalt der 2. Select-Box.
Den Inhalt der beiden Select-Boxen lese ich mit PHP aus einer Datenbank aus. Nun habe ich das Problem, dass ich nicht weiß wie ich den Rückgabewert der 1. Select-Box am besten der 2. Select-Box übermittlen soll (ohne das Formular erst abzuschicken). Bislang hatte ich es so gemacht:
Im OnChange der 1. Select-Box stand folgendes:
document.location.href='?box1='+document.form1.box1.value;
So konnte ich dann ganz easy in der 2. Select-Box mit einer if-Abfrage den Inhalt immer variabel gestalten. (hat auch alles funktioniert). Habe aber dann festgestellt, dass bei diesem neuen Laden der Seite (wenn man den Inhalt von Box1 wechselt) immer alle anderen bereits eingebenen Daten aus den Feldern des Formulars gelöscht werden.
Also wie kann ich das besser umsetzen um das Problem zu lösen??
Grüße
Kommentar